Name: Oxidoreductase
Title: Crystal structure of athppd-y181188 complex
Structure: 4-hydroxyphenylpyruvate dioxygenase. Chain: a. Synonym: 4-hydroxyphenylpyruvic acid oxidase,4hppd,hpd,hppdase. Engineered: yes
Source: Arabidopsis thaliana. Thale cress. Organism_taxid: 3702. Gene: hpd, pds1, at1g06570, f12k11.9. Expressed in: escherichia coli 'bl21-gold(de3)plyss ag'. Expression_system_taxid: 866768
Resolution:
1.70Å     R-factor:   0.177     R-free:   0.197
Authors: J.Dong,H.-Y.Lin,G.-F.Yang
Key ref: J.Dong et al. Crystal structure of athppd-Y181188 complex. To be published, .
Date:
04-Jan-23     Release date:   20-Dec-23

 Enzyme reactions 
   Enzyme class: E.C.1.13.11.27  - 4-hydroxyphenylpyruvate dioxygenase.
[IntEnz]   [ExPASy]   [KEGG]   [BRENDA]
      Reaction: 3-(4-hydroxyphenyl)pyruvate + O2 = homogentisate + CO2
